FIGURE 3.  In vivo binding of BF-227 to amyloid plaques in PS1/APP transgenic mouse. In brain sections from PS1/APP transgenic mouse after intravenous injection of 4 mg/kg BF-227, numerous fluorescent spots were observed in neocortex and hippocampus of brain (A and B). In contrast, no fluorescent spots were observed in brain of wild-type mouse (C). Distribution of plaques labeled with BF-227 corresponded well with Aß immunostaining in same section (B and D, arrowheads).
